About me

Psychotherapy is a five year training and required me to see a therapist myself, so I know what it feels like to be a client.

 

My academic training was important as a foundation but what I value more is the relationship with clients.

Qualifications

I hold an MSc in Integrative Psychotherapy from the Metanoia Institute in London, which is affiliated to Middlesex University.  I hold previous qualifications in social work and teaching.

Accredidations

I am a Registered Practitioner/Accredited Therapist with the United Kingdom Council for Psychotherapy (UKCP) and an affiliated member of the Metanoia Institute.

Experience

I work as a counsellor, psychotherapist, supervisor and facilitator and tutor.

 

I have over twenty years experience in counselling and psychotherapy and spent nineteen years working in a Hospice in the Thames Valley.  

 

I receive referrals from a number of sources including general practitioners.

Code of ethics

I adhere to the UKCP Ethics for Counselling and Psychotherapy.

Continuing professional development

I continue to train each year so that I keep myself up to date.  I am currently part of a group developing trainings around power and oppression, and a peer reading group to enable continued curiosity and challenge to ideas.
